3 HAZİRAN 2010, PERŞEMBE
Devre dışı Varlık varsayılan olarak tembel yükleme Çerçevesi 4
Tembel yükleme EF4 varsayılan olarak etkin olduğu görülüyor. En azından, benim proje, bu değeri görebiliyorum
dataContext.ContextOptions.LazyLoadingEnabled
varsayılan olarak geçerlidir. Tembel yükleme istemiyorum ve yazmak zorunda istemiyorum:
dataContext.ContextOptions.LazyLoadingEnabled = false;
her zaman yeni bir bağlam. Yani bir şekilde tüm proje üzerinde varsayılan olarak, diyelim ki, kapatmak için?
CEVAP
3 EKİM 2011, PAZARTESİ
Hızlı bir örnek how the new Lazy Loading features work with EF Code First ortaya çıkardım. İstediğin Kodu İlk modeli elde sadece bu yüzden gibi DbContext yapıcı: bir satır ekleyerek bir konudur
public BlogContext() : base()
{
this.Configuration.LazyLoadingEnabled = false;
}
Bunu Paylaş:
Ya da varlık çerçevesi 4.1 ve MVC3 ile...
Nasıl yabancı anahtar kısıtlamaları ge...
Nasıl (dişliler) varlık boru hattı ile...
En hızlı Varlık olarak Ekleme Yolu Çer...
Nasıl devre dışı varsayılan sınır html...